Abstract

The study aims to determine the influence of different salinity to time of the egg yolk absorption of silver pompano Tranchinotus blochii. The study uses complete random design (RAL) 3 treatments, namely A (26 ppt), B (28 ppt), C (30 ppt) with 3 replication in each treatment. The results of the study sowet that the treatment  C (30 ppt) has the best egg yolk absorption time i.e  48.05 hours, egg yolk Volume 9,185,681 µm3, the rate of absorption of yolk 687,962 µm3/hours. The conclusion of this study is the treatment C (30 ppt) can accelerate time absorption of yolk larvae silver pompano (48.05 hours) and the body organs development (early formad at 0 hours and perfect at 42 hours).
